Easy Homemade Vanilla Fig Jam

I love easy recipes. This delicious recipe for Easy Homemade Vanilla Fig Jam is a keeper.Made with figs, vanilla and honey. Great to spread on english muffins, toasts or muffins. You can store in refrigerator for up to five days. This recipe takes about an hour of preparation and an hour of cooking time.It is important to prepare the figs by  removing stems,chopping them and  letting them sit with lemon juice on them for about 45 minutes. This step prepares the figs to be cooked.

Tip: This recipe can easily be doubled, if desired. 

Prep time: 1 hour
Cook time: 1 hour
Makes: ½ pint 


Ingredients: 

1 lb. figs, stems removed, washed, and quartered
2 T. fresh lemon juice 
½ c. honey, preferably local 
1 t. pure vanilla bean extract 

Directions: 

  1. In a large bowl, combine the prepped figs with the lemon juice and allow the figs sit at room temperature for about 45 minutes.
     
  1. Transfer the figs, along with the juice, to a large pot set over medium heat. Add the honey and vanilla extract and stir to combine. 
     
  1. Cook, stirring occasionally, until the figs break down into a thick and slightly granular jam, around 50-55 minutes. Remove from heat and cool slightly.
     
  1. Serve immediately or transfer to an airtight container and store in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. Enjoy!
